Brussels 20km: Registration opens 1 April

Registrations for the 42nd edition of the 20km of Brussels, which is expected to take place on Sunday 29 May, will open on Friday 1 April.

After two years of the sporting event not taking place or taking place in a hybrid format, the City of Brussels has confirmed that the event will go ahead this year on Sunday 29 May 2022, adding that it is limited to 40,000 participants. The price per ticket is €25.

"The City of Brussels is delighted that this event, which both the people of Brussels and the associations look forward to, is back on the agenda for the last Sunday in May, as it has been in the past," Philippe Close, Mayor of the City of Brussels, said in a statement.

Since last year, walkers are also invited to take part in the event and follow the same route, which includes some of Brussels’ best scenic spots. As always, people with a handicap can also take part. The time limit to complete the course this year has been capped at five hours, down from the six hours in 2021.

"The health situation has calmed down somewhat over the last few weeks: the return of the 20 km through Brussels at the usual date and in its classic form is a symbol which we are very happy about," Benoit Hellings, councillor for sport for the City of Brussels said.

"40,000 participants will once again have the pleasure of  improving their records or simply to reach the finish line at their own pace along a fantastic route."

Registrations open this Friday 1 April via the event's website or at the organiser's office (Kapellestraat 17, 1000 Brussels).
